PAS-C01 SAP HANA System Replication (HSR) Practice Question
A company is running SAP HANA on AWS and wants to implement a disaster recovery strategy with a Recovery Point Objective (RPO) of 15 minutes and a Recovery Time Objective (RTO) of 2 hours. The primary site is in us-east-1, and the DR site is in us-west-2. Which two actions should the company take to meet these objectives? (Choose TWO.)

Correct answer & explanation
✓
Set up SAP HANA System Replication (HSR) in async mode between the two regions.
SAP HANA System Replication (HSR) in async mode can achieve an RPO of less than 15 minutes by continuously replicating log data to the DR region. Option E is correct because pre-configuring EC2 instances with the same SAP HANA software and configuration in the DR region minimizes the time needed to bring up the DR system, helping meet the 2-hour RTO. Option B is incorrect because daily snapshots cannot achieve a 15-minute RPO. Option C is incorrect because AWS CloudEndure Disaster Recovery is not optimized for SAP HANA and may not meet the RPO/RTO requirements. Option D is incorrect because AWS Backup does not support HANA log replication and cannot achieve the required RPO.
